--- !ruby/object:RI::MethodDescription aliases: - !ruby/object:RI::AliasName name: cd block_params: "" comment: - !ruby/struct:SM::Flow::P body: If called as iterator, it restores the current directory when the block ends. full_name: Shell#chdir is_singleton: false name: chdir params: (path = nil) {|| ...} visibility: public